"filme coreene blogul lui aniola free" refers to a popular niche in the Romanian online community dedicated to Asian cinema, specifically Korean dramas (K-dramas) and movies. What is "Blogul lui Aniola"? Blogul lui Aniola
(Aniola's Blog) was one of the early and most well-known Romanian platforms—often hosted on Blogspot—that provided fans with access to Asian content. It gained a dedicated following by offering: Subtitled Content
: Providing Romanian subtitles for Korean, Japanese, and Chinese serials (K-dramas/C-dramas) at a time when they were not available on major streaming platforms. A "Free" Resource
: The blog operated as a community-driven site where viewers could watch "free" (gratis) content, often through embedded video players or external links.
: It served as a library for titles ranging from classic historical dramas (Sageuk) to modern romantic comedies. Context of Korean Films in Romania
The interest in Korean cinema in Romania spiked significantly following the success of dramas like Dae Jang Geum
(Jewel in the Palace) on national television (TVR). Blogs like Aniola's filled the gap for fans who wanted to watch more content than what was aired on TV. These sites were part of a "fansubbing" culture where volunteers translated episodes out of passion for the genre. Current Status and Alternatives
Many of these early blogs have faced issues over the years, including: Copyright Takedowns
: DMCA notices often led to the removal of videos or the entire blog. Domain Shifts
: Many "free" blogs moved to different domains or social media groups to avoid detection. Legal Streaming : The rise of platforms like Rakuten Viki
(which offers a legal "free" tier with ads) has largely replaced the need for unofficial blogs by providing high-quality, legal Romanian subtitles. legal streaming platforms

Exemplu scurt: 5 filme recomandate
- Parasite (2019) — Thriller/dramă; satiră socială despre inegalitate; excelent pentru discuții de grup.
- The Handmaiden (2016) — Thriller erotic/psihologic; structură narativă surprinzătoare și estetică vizuală remarcabilă.
- Burning (2018) — Dramă psihologică; ritm meditativ și final ambigu, pentru cinefili.
- A Taxi Driver (2017) — Dramă istorică; poveste emoționantă inspirată din fapte reale despre mișcarea din Gwangju.
- Train to Busan (2016) — Horror/Acțiune; intens și accesibil, bun pentru public larg.
